Why Does Dogecoin Matter?

Unlike Bitcoin, which focuses on scarcity and serious investment, Dogecoin is known for its fun spirit and ease of use. It became famous for tipping online content creators and making transactions simple and affordable. That low transaction fee has kept it popular for everyday crypto users.

Plus, the Dogecoin community is one of the most passionate in the crypto world. From funding charity events to sponsoring sports teams, Dogecoin holders have made the coin about more than just money—it’s about people rallying behind a shared cause.

Doge Meme Icon Kabosu Passes Away at 17, Marking End of an Internet Era

Kabosu, the Shiba Inu who became famous as the face of the 'Doge' meme, has died at 17. Her owner, Atsuko Sato, announced the news, honoring the internet icon's legacy which began in 2010. Kabosu's image inspired the Dogecoin cryptocurrency and featured in TV shows and commercials, endearing her to fans worldwide.
